Prep Time: 15 mins
Cook Time: 20 mins
Total Time: 35 mins
Cuisine: American
Serves: 4 servings
Ingredients
- 1 can garbanzo beans, drained and rinsed
- 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
- 1/4 cup onion, finely ch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on cumin
- 1/2 teaspoon pa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Olive oil for frying
Instructions
- Begin by preparing your ingredients. Drain and rinse the can of garbanzo beans thoroughly under cold water. Set aside in a mixing bowl.
- Using a fork or a potato masher, mash the garbanzo beans until they are mostly smooth but still have some texture. You want a chunky consistency rather than a puree.
- Add the finely chopped onion and minced garlic to the mashed beans. Mix well to combine all the ingredients.
- In a separate bowl, combine the breadcrumbs, cumin, paprika, salt, and pepper. Stir to ensure the spices are evenly distributed.
- Gradually add the breadcrumb mixture to the garbanzo bean mixture, stirring until everything is well incorporated. If the mixture feels too wet, add a little more breadcrumbs until it holds together.
- Once the mixture is well combined, divide it into four equal portions and shape each portion into a patty. Ensure the patties are compact to prevent them from falling apart during cooking.
- Heat a generous amount of ol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. You want enough oil to coat the bottom of the pan.
- Once the oil is hot, carefully place the patties in the skillet. Cook for about 5-7 minutes on each side, or until they are golden brown and crispy. Avoid overcrowding the pan; cook in batches if necessary.
- Once cooked, transfer the patties to a paper towel-lined plate to drain any excess oil. Season with additional salt and pepper if desired.
- Serve the garbanzo bean burgers on your choice of buns or lettuce wraps, and add your favorite toppings such as lettuce, tomato, avocado, or sauce. Enjoy your meal!
Tips
- Texture is Key: Don't over-mash your beans! Leave some chunks for a more interesting mouthfeel.
- Binding Matters: If your patties are too crumbly, add an extra egg or a tablespoon of flour to help them hold together.
- Oil Temperature: Ensure your skillet is at medium heat to get that perfect golden-brown crust without burning.
- Meal Prep Hack: These burgers can be made ahead and frozen between parchment paper for quick future meals.
- Customize Your Flavor: Experiment with different spices like smoked paprika, curry powder, or herbs to make the recipe your own.
- Avoid Soggy Burgers: Pat your beans dry after rinsing to prevent excess moisture that can make patties fall apart.
- Serving Suggestion: Toast your buns and add a tangy sauce or fresh herbs to elevate the burger's flavor profile.
